WebIn Bayesian analysis, before data is observed, the unknown parameter is modeled as a random variable having a probability distribution f ( ), called the prior distribution. This distribution represents our prior belief about the value of this parameter. Conditional on = , the observed data Xis assumed to have distribution f Xj (xj ), where f Xj ...
